Both Sotheby’s and Christie’s will be hosting substantial sales of Russian Art later this week. Sotheby’s offering is a mélange of 359 lots from several collections, including actress Ruth Ford’s, featuring paintings by Pavel Tscelitchew as well as works by Faberge. Over at Christie’s the highlight will be Konstantin Makovsky’s “In From A Stroll,” with an estimate of $400,000-$600,000.
By 2008, before the bubble burst, sales of Russian art over $1,000,000 were not unusual. Since then, however, a work by Makovsky hasn’t sold for above $200,000, thus Christie’s estimate indicates a substantial recovery.
